I went to see Avengers: Endgame last night. It was a very satisfying conclusion and lots of fun. People in my showing applauded, which I've not heard before in a UK cinema.

I love that they didn't reveal everything in the trailers/promos and there were lots of big surprises and no one knew where it was going. I wish more studios would do this; the recent trailer for Pet Sematary was like an abridged version of the entire film.

I think Kevin Feige and co deserve great credit for what they have achieved from Iron Man through to Endgame. It's easy to sneer at a genre like superheros, but having a coherent strategy across 20+ films has been a great success (commercially and creatively). When I was a kid, comics/superheros were pretty niche, Marvel is now fully in the mainstream...it made me smile seeing folk of all ages and interests wearing marvel t-shirts and being genuinely excited for the film. When my kids are a little older, I'm looking forward to re-watching all the films with them.

Filmworker is another great watch, a documentary about Leon Vitali, Kubrick's assistant after playing Lord Bullingdon in Barry Lyndon. It premiered at the 2017 Cannes Film Festival on May 19 and was nominated for the L'Œil d'or, le prix du documentaire – Cannes.  It's now free on Netflix.
